How to Spot the Real Value (If Any) in a No‑Deposit Craps Offer
First, ignore the glossy banner. Focus on the fine print. Does the bonus require a minimum deposit after the no‑deposit period? If so, the “no deposit” part is essentially meaningless. Does the casino impose a cap on winnings? Most do, and the cap is usually low enough that you’ll never actually profit from the free play.

Second, compare the bonus across brands. A casino like Ladbrokes might offer a slightly lower credit amount but with a more reasonable wagering multiple—say, 20x instead of 30x. That difference can turn a futile grind into a marginally tolerable wager. It doesn’t make you rich, but it reduces the amount of time you waste chasing a phantom payout.
Third, test the user interface. If the dice rolling animation lags or the betting controls are hidden behind multiple tabs, you’ll spend more time fiddling than playing. A clunky UI is a red flag that the casino cares more about looking flashy than providing a smooth gambling experience.
Lastly, keep an eye on the withdrawal process. Some sites lock withdrawals behind an additional verification step that can take days, rendering the whole “no‑deposit” gimmick pointless. If you can’t get your money out quickly, the whole exercise is just a prolonged tease.
